Competitor setup
Choose competitors that make benchmarking useful.
What competitor fields store
Competitors are stored as brand/domain pairs. Older records may contain plain domain strings, and the app normalizes both formats when rendering the form and reports.
How competitors affect reporting
Competitors are used for share of voice, competitor comparison, keyword win/loss logic, competitor threat lists, and recommendation context.
If a competitor is not configured, it cannot appear as a configured competitor in those comparison views even if it appears in raw response text.
Choose competitors by customer choice
Use brands a customer would realistically compare against your own. Include the primary website domain so Brand Auditor can match competitor mentions and source signals more reliably.
Revise after an audit
After reviewing report excerpts and competitor screens, update the list if the AI answers repeatedly surface a different brand. Run a new audit after the change to rebuild the comparison.
